    With the PC powering off, it could signal some type of hardware problelm?
    Did you get any hardware diagnostics with the PC that you can run?

    One thing to try and it fixes a lot of problems, go to the Device Manager and RIGHT click on the entry for the sound device and then LEFT click "Uninstall". DO NOT check the box to uninstall the drivers. Restart the PC and when Windows starts it should detect and reinstall the sound.
